We are seeking a Loan Administration Specialist to support our Lending and Collections teams. This position plays a critical role in ensuring loans are properly documented, titles and liens are secured, insurance claims are processed accurately, and members receive timely support when they need it most.
This is not just a back‑office position. It is a high‑impact role that connects lending operations, vehicle titles, insurance claims, and member service. If you are interested in lending administration, loan processing, titles and liens, credit life insurance, GAP claims, or loan servicing, keep reading.
What You Will DoYou will serve as a key operational partner across departments, helping protect both the credit union and our members.
Loan & Title Administration
- Verify and perfect liens on vehicle loans within required time frames
- Review DMV documentation to ensure accuracy
- Document and file received titles
- Release titles promptly when loans are paid in full
Insurance & Claims Processing
- File and follow up on credit life insurance, credit disability, GAP, and warranty refund claims
- Manage total loss claims and coordinate with members and vendors
- Order real estate appraisals and notify loan officers
Collections & Compliance Support
- Handle incoming and outgoing tax levies
- Escalate complex or sensitive issues to management quickly
Member & Internal Support
- Respond to member and staff questions related to titles, insurance claims, and loan servicing
- Maintain high quality standards on incoming calls
- Stay current on policies, procedures, and compliance requirements
